Poultry Birds — Manure applied to soils in Portugal
Portugal: Poultry Birds — Manure applied to soils was 24.40 million kg in 2020. ▲ Rising
Poultry Birds — Manure applied to soils in Portugal, 1961–2020
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. Measured in kg.
Analysis
The most recent figure for poultry birds — manure applied to soils in Portugal is 24.40 million kg, measured in 2020. That is the highest value across all 58 years on record.
The figure is up 29.8% on the previous year and up 42.7% over ten years.
Over the whole period, poultry birds — manure applied to soils in Portugal peaked at 24.40 million kg in 2020 and was at its lowest, 3.84 million kg, in 1961.
That places Portugal 45th out of 209 countries with data for 2020, putting it in the top qu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 58 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 4.67 million kg | 3.84 million kg | 5.53 million kg | 9 |
| 1970s | 7.53 million kg | 5.73 million kg | 10.96 million kg | 10 |
| 1980s | 14.60 million kg | 12.21 million kg | 17.36 million kg | 10 |
| 1990s | 15.72 million kg | 13.21 million kg | 18.07 million kg | 10 |
| 2000s | 18.12 million kg | 17.35 million kg | 18.48 million kg | 10 |
| 2010s | 16.42 million kg | 14.94 million kg | 18.79 million kg | 8 |
| 2020s | 24.40 million kg | 24.40 million kg | 24.40 million kg | 1 |

About this data
The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
